The recent observation by CDF of Σ±b (uud and ddb) baryons within 2 MeV of the predicted Σb−Λb splitting has provided strong confirmation for the theoretical approach based on modeling the color hyperfine interaction. We now apply this approach to predict the masses of the Ξb family of baryons with quark content usb and dsb – the ground state Ξb at 5790 to 5800 MeV, and the excited states Ξ′b and Ξ ∗ b . The main source of uncertainty is the method used to estimate the mass difference mb −mc from known hadrons. We verify that corrections due to the details of the interquark potential and to Ξb–Ξ ′ b mixing are small.
